Linux目录与档案的权限与属性

在Linux中每种身份都有三种权限(rwx),比如chown, chgrp, chmod都可以来改变权限与属性。r:表示可读取;w:表示可写入; x:表示可执行。
档案如果是二进制等可执行的文件的话,加上x属性表示相应用户能够执行这个可执行文件。但是如果文档是普通的文本文档,给它加上x属性以后,这个文档的x属性是否有用。根据这个问题我查阅了一些资料,发现文本文件加上x属性没有意义,x只针对可以执行的脚本文件有效,但是文本文件加上x属性对使用没有影响。
Linux档案的基本权限就有九个,分别是owner/group/others三种身份各有自己的read/write/execute权限。档案的权限字符为:『-rwxrwxrwx』,这九个权限是三个三个一组的。其中,我们可以使用数字来代表各个权限:r:4、w:2、x:1。数字类型、符号类型都可以改变档案权限。我们应该灵活运用这两种方法,设置好每个用户的权限有利于文件档案的安全。

你可能感兴趣的:(Linux目录与档案的权限与属性)